She converted to Judaism before marrying Jared Kushner, an Orthodox Jew, in 2009. But in Israel, its not that simple: Youre only Jewish if the rabbinic authorities say youre Jewish. Last year, they questioned the credentials of the rabbi who oversaw Ms. Trumps conversion. Then, a few weeks after her father Donald Trump won the US election, Israels chief rabbis made a proclamation: They were looking to change the guidelines on which Jewish conversions they recognize. Russia's Central Bank purchased record amounts of gold in 2016, and plans to accelerate its purchases, retaining its spot as global leader in the growth of gold reserves. That's according to a recent survey by the GFMS analysts at Thomson Reuters. Russian economists explain the thought process behind the Bank's purchases. According to GFMS analysts, Russia's Central Bank purchased 201 tons of gold in 2016, more than the central bank of any other country. The Bank made its purchases over 11 consecutive months, with purchases accelerating to an average of 36 tons per month between October and November as gold prices fell.
